USA Locksmith
- Address
- 2909 San Rose Dr
- Place
- Fort Worth , TX 76105
Description
USA Locksmith can be found at 2909 San Rose Dr . The following is offered: Locksmiths - In Fort Worth there are 78 other Locksmiths. An overview can be found here.
Reviews
This listing was not reviewed yet